返回

博客搭建从零到入门:Hexo初探之旅

开发工具

Hexo作为当下炙手可热的一款静态博客框架,凭借其简约、高效的特性,赢得了广大博主的青睐。其模块化设计,易用性强,助力博主轻松创建并管理自己的博客,分享真知灼见。

Hexo搭建初体验

1. 环境搭建

Hexo的搭建过程并不复杂,只要根据官方文档一步步操作,便可轻松完成。

  • 安装Node.js和Git

    在Hexo的搭建中,您需要用到Node.js和Git这两个工具。首先,您需要访问Node.js的官网下载并安装相应的版本。接下来,您需要访问Git的官网下载并安装Git。

  • 安装Hexo

    完成环境搭建后,您便可以开始安装Hexo了。只需在命令行中运行以下命令即可:

    npm install -g hexo
    

2. 初始化Hexo项目

Hexo的安装完成后,您需要初始化一个Hexo项目。首先,您需要创建一个用于存放Hexo项目的文件夹,然后在该文件夹中运行以下命令:

hexo init

3. 选择主题

Hexo提供了多种主题供您选择。您可以通过以下命令查看所有可用的主题:

hexo list themes

选择您喜欢的主题后,您可以通过以下命令安装该主题:

hexo install-theme <theme-name>

4. 启动Hexo服务器

在完成以上步骤后,您便可以启动Hexo服务器了。只需在命令行中运行以下命令即可:

hexo server

这样,您就可以在浏览器中访问您的博客了。

Hexo博客优化之道

1. 优化主题

Hexo的主题提供了多种自定义选项,您可以根据自己的喜好进行调整。您可以通过以下命令编辑主题配置文件:

hexo edit _config.yml

在配置文件中,您可以修改网站的标题、、配色方案等内容。

2. 安装插件

Hexo提供了丰富的插件供您使用,这些插件可以帮助您扩展博客的功能。您可以通过以下命令安装插件:

hexo install-plugin <plugin-name>

例如,您可以安装以下插件来增强博客的功能:

  • hexo-generator-feed :生成RSS订阅源
  • hexo-generator-sitemap :生成网站地图
  • hexo-renderer-markdown-it :使用Markdown-it作为Markdown渲染引擎

3. 编写文章

在完成以上步骤后,您便可以开始编写文章了。您可以通过以下命令新建一篇文章:

hexo new post <post-title>

您可以在文章中使用Markdown语法来格式化内容。当您写完文章后,您可以通过以下命令发布文章:

hexo publish

Hexo常用操作锦囊

1. 预览文章

在发布文章之前,您可以在本地预览文章。只需在命令行中运行以下命令即可:

hexo generate

然后,您便可以在浏览器中访问您的博客来预览文章了。

2. 部署博客

当您写完文章并预览无误后,您便可以部署博客了。您可以通过以下命令将博客部署到GitHub Pages:

hexo deploy

3. 错误分析

在Hexo的使用过程中,您可能会遇到一些错误。您可以通过以下命令查看错误日志:

hexo log

错误日志中会记录错误的详细信息,您可以根据错误信息来解决问题。

结语

Hexo作为一款优秀的静态博客框架,凭借其简约、高效的特性,成为众多博主的首选。如果您想搭建自己的博客,那么Hexo是一个非常不错的选择。希望这篇文章能够帮助您顺利搭建并优化您的Hexo博客,让您的博客成为您分享真知灼见的平台。